Problem here is that the answer depends on the size, type and location of the hole in your tire, the quality of the plug job, the type of plug you use in relation to the type of hole....plus probably other factors which I haven't thought of. The freshness of your glue? The kind of riding you do? How hot the tire gets? Hell if I know.
I merely meant to point out that if you have any doubts about your repair, there are options aside from wait-and-pray or toss the tire and buy a new one.
